Spoiler-Free Review

KPop Demon Hunters is a groundbreaking animated feature directed by Maggie Kang and Chris Appelhans. The film brilliantly combines the glitz of K-pop culture, fast-paced action, and Korean mythology into one unforgettable cinematic experience.

The story follows Rumi, Mira, and Zoey—three members of the globally loved K-pop group Huntr/x. While the world knows them as idols filling stadiums with electrifying performances, they secretly fight against demonic forces threatening humanity. Their toughest challenge comes when a mysterious rival boy band known as the Saja Boys enters the picture, hiding a dark secret that could shake the world.

From the very first scene, the film bursts with vibrant colors, neon-lit backdrops, and stunning choreography. The animation style feels alive—each concert number is as exciting as a real K-pop stage show, while every fight sequence delivers jaw-dropping visuals. Add to this a soundtrack filled with original songs that rival real-world chart-toppers, and you’ve got a film that feels less like an animated movie and more like a cultural event.

What truly makes KPop Demon Hunters special is its emotional balance. Amidst all the energy and spectacle, it never forgets to explore themes of friendship, identity, and staying true to yourself. Whether you are a fan of animation, Korean pop, or just good storytelling, this movie has something that will pull you in.

What Works Best

✅ Stunning Animation & Visual Energy
The movie’s art direction stands out as one of the boldest of recent years. It blends anime-inspired aesthetics with the futuristic glow of K-pop concerts. Every frame feels meticulously crafted, keeping both kids and adults hooked.

✅ Music That Stays With You
The soundtrack, produced by top composers like Mithoon, Sachet–Parampara, Tanishk Bagchi, and Vishal Mishra, has gone viral on global streaming platforms. Songs like “Golden” became instant hits, with fans singing along at home just like at a live concert.

✅ A Unique Cultural Blend
The way the film mixes K-pop, action, and mythology is refreshing. Unlike typical animated musicals, this one delivers a world rooted in both pop culture and tradition. It feels modern, yet deeply connected to its Korean roots.

✅ Emotional Core
Amidst battles and concerts, the story never loses sight of what truly matters—friendship, loyalty, and empowerment. That’s what makes it resonate with both young and older audiences.

Where It Falters

⚠️ Secondary Characters Feel Rushed
While the main trio shines, the supporting cast—especially the rival boy group—doesn’t get enough screen time to develop fully. This leaves parts of the story slightly predictable.

⚠️ Story Is Familiar
The narrative follows a fairly straightforward “heroes vs. evil” template. While the execution is dazzling, seasoned movie lovers may find it less surprising.

Box Office & Cultural Impact

KPop Demon Hunters didn’t just entertain—it shattered records worldwide.

It quickly became Netflix’s most-watched animated movie ever, crossing 236 million views globally in under 10 weeks.

The film’s sing-along theatrical release grossed nearly $20 million, making it Netflix’s most successful big-screen event.

The fictional girl group Huntr/x broke into real-world charts, with their track “Golden” hitting number one on Billboard. This achievement matched a 24-year-old record once held by Destiny’s Child—a feat that even real K-pop groups hadn’t managed.

These milestones prove the film is more than just a streaming hit—it’s a global cultural phenomenon that has pushed animated musicals into a new era.

Final Verdict


KPop Demon Hunters is one of those rare animated films that feels like a concert, an action blockbuster, and an emotional story all rolled into one. With its spectacular animation, unforgettable soundtrack, and cultural significance, it’s not just a movie—it’s an event.

Whether you’re a hardcore K-pop fan, a parent looking for a fun family watch, or just curious about the hype, this movie is worth every minute. Expect to laugh, cheer, and maybe even cry as Huntr/x takes you on their demon-hunting journey.
